摘要:
Recently, we have obtained good adhesion strength between diamond film and an ISO K-type insert, which is the most common type of cutting inserts for Al and Al-Si alloys, by heating the intermediate layer which is affixed to the insert. The heat treatment caused the migration of some metal component of the intermediate layer to the surface region and improved the adhesion strength between the diamond and the substrate. The cutting life and performance of a diamond-coated ISO K-type insert with heat treatment of intermediate layer were equal to those of a polycrystalline diamond insert.
